Case Summary: C.A. No. 002183/2001 On 31 July 2007, the Supreme Court dismissed appellant Prem Prakash Jain's civil appeal against respondent Kishan Lal Mohta (deceased, represented by legal representatives), finding no grounds for interference. However, the court granted the appellant six months to vacate the disputed premises, provided he files the usual undertaking before the court within two weeks.
